Output 6e8328416e934b787e60ae79d86e146ac7eb93fe66d521ccea096c54b2a58d5e:0

value
664311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e552819fdc56b4ec496fd66caedd3975c69e286 OP_EQUAL
address
3DD15W4iMLNsm4bJknLdJdNAMuHbtVX26Y
transaction
6e8328416e934b787e60ae79d86e146ac7eb93fe66d521ccea096c54b2a58d5e
spent
true